Output 50289c217c617906aca8afe278aaae854ad6d7e05132618c7ce2d25199466470:1

value
170900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94e42b17cccd099f9bc55b8215e2623535667e5b OP_EQUALVERIFY OP_CHECKSIG
address
1EaGLofSt61FjFmj1SkmmwbemiJZgSqzyq
transaction
50289c217c617906aca8afe278aaae854ad6d7e05132618c7ce2d25199466470
spent
true